About The Position

This position will provide leadership for the Athletics Creative Video & Photography staffs, including content development and vision, while assisting in daily project management for creative video, photo and graphic design. Provides leadership and assistance in the creative and visual storytelling direction for Wake Forest, through video, photo and graphic design.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Filmmaking, Public Relations, Communications, Videography, Photography, Graphic Design or related field.
  • 2-3 years of related experience.
  • Experience with Adobe Creative Suite, specifically Adobe Premiere and Adobe After Effects.
  • Excellent written and oral communication skills.
  • Work experience and knowledge of video production, including shooting, non-linear editing, color correction, audio editing.
  • Knowledge of professional and cinematic video cameras required.
  • Must possess superior image-making and storytelling capabilities.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ects concurrently and meet deadlines.
  • Valid driver license with good driving record; must be insurable.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ience within NCAA Division I college athletics program desired.
  • Proven success producing creative and innovative multi-media content.
  • Experience in other multi-media production platforms (web sites, animation, graphic design) desired.

Responsibilities

  • Organizes staff and assigns duties for consistency to the needs of media representatives, athletic staff, and student-athletes.
  • Assigns responsibility for each home and away Olympic sports contest to ensure appropriate coverage.
  • Provides daily leadership for the creative video team and photography staff, while assisting in project management for graphic design.
  • Plans, directs, shoots, and edits high quality content for Wake Forest Football and other assigned sports in a timely manner.
  • Generates digital content for posting on athletic teams' social media sites.
  • Prepares video packages for team functions and/or approved distribution on the Athletic Department website and social platforms.
  • Provides leadership in photo and video shoots for assigned sports.
  • Assists in the production of graphic design needs as needed to complete projects.
  • Creates and executes weekly video and content production calendars.
  • Oversees weekly content management and implementation of Opendorse Ready partnership.
  • Assists Fan Experience and Communication staff on content strategy.
  • Serves as the liaison for Athletics content creators.
  • Assists with shooting photography, shooting and editing video and creating graphics as needed.
  • Works with Social Media Manager on weekly analytics reports.
  • Provides video support for coaches recruiting needs.
  • Provides leadership in coordination with the Senior Director of Video Services and Photographer.
  • Upholds Wake Forest Athletics branding guidelines & identity standards.
